I was a signalman on the Byrd reporting on it in the Fall of '66 a few months before Bill. Until I was transferred off it in the summer of '68 we spent a lot of time together. Going on liberty together in the Mediterranean or Norfolk or playing a lot of "Hearts" while in port on the bridge or up in the signal shack were all good times. He was one of the nicest guys and I was glad to have known him. He sure could draw. I'm sorry I never had contact with him after I was transferred. Again, a great shipmate. So sorry to hear of his passing.
